The Honeywell TruStability high accuracy silicon ceramic (HSC) series is a piezoresistive silicon pressure sensor offering a ratiometric analog or digital output for reading pressure over the specified full scale pressure span and temperature range. It is fully calibrated and temperature compensated for sensor offset, sensitivity, temperature effects, and nonlinearity using an on-board Application Specific Integrated Circuit (ASIC). It has calibrated output Values for pressure are updated at approximately 1 kHz for analog and 2 kHz for digital. These sensor measure absolute, gage, or differential pressures. The absolute version have an internal vacuum reference and an output Value proportional to absolute pressure, Gage version are referenced to atmospheric pressure and provide an output proportional to pressure variations from atmosphere AND differential version allow measurement of pressure between the two pressure ports.
